Fake Teeth Materials: What Are They Made Of?

In the realm of dental prosthetics, the materials used to fabricate fake teeth are pivotal in determining their functionality, durability, and aesthetic appeal. As we step into 2024, advancements in materials science are ushering in a new era of innovation for dental solutions. This article delves into the latest developments in fake teeth fabrication, highlighting the core materials that power modern dentures, implants, and bridges.

Dentures: A Harmonious Blend of Comfort and Aesthetics

Dentures have long been a staple in tooth replacement, and recent advancements have made them more comfortable and discreet than ever. The framework that provides structure and support is increasingly being constructed from lightweight titanium, which integrates seamlessly with the jawbone. This shift not only minimizes irritation but also allows for ultra-slim profiles that enhance comfort.

The artificial teeth on dentures are evolving beyond traditional porcelain. New high-performance polymer materials such as PEEK (polyether ether ketone) and PEKK (polyether ketone ketone) are now available. These materials mimic the smooth texture of natural enamel while offering superior resistance to wear and discoloration compared to ceramics. Their inherent elasticity also helps protect natural teeth from damage.

Dental Implants: The Gold Standard for Tooth Replacement

Dental implants are renowned for their stability and durability, achieved through a process called osseointegration, where the implant fuses with the jawbone. While the small titanium screw anchoring the implant has seen minor upgrades, significant advancements in 2024 focus on abutment and crown materials.

Zirconia abutments have emerged as the preferred choice over traditional metal options due to their aesthetic benefits. This ceramic material resists corrosion and eliminates gray discoloration, enhancing visual appeal while minimizing plaque buildup.

For a seamless and natural-looking restoration, crowns and abutments are now frequently crafted from monolithic zirconia or zirconia-reinforced lithium silicate. These advanced ceramics not only match the surrounding teeth but also contribute to a harmonious smile.

Dental Bridges: Strong Solutions for Missing Teeth

Similar to implants, dental bridges attach artificial teeth to existing natural teeth structures. While porcelain-fused-to-zirconia remains a popular choice, 2024 has seen a rise in high-translucency monolithic zirconia. This innovative material reflects light beautifully and offers adaptable shade-matching capabilities for lifelike replacements.

Moreover, bridges can now be precisely printed using durable resin materials, ensuring a flawless fit that enhances both comfort and functionality.
